Yeah mate like Joe says above you can go passive intake but light leaks will be a problem in flower unless where your tent is is a blacked out room.
I used to grow 8 plants in a 2.4m x 1.2m tent which if scaled down to your size tent would be 2 plants. Having said that I currently have 27plants in the same space but they will be much smaller.

Plants get a lot bigger once flipped to 12/12 light hours so be careful not to over croud your space or its a recipe for bud rot later in flower.
Yeah you want your intake and out take at opposite ends of your tent and most people have intake at floor level and out take at tent ceiling hight.

Decent soil shouldn’t need the extra salt nutrients. In fact the salts will be detrimental to the biology of the soil. If you want to use the biodiesel salts they’d probably work better in a coco (or peat) and perlite mix or a straight hydro system.
